소스 검색

Allow settings to be passed in first.

JC Brand 8 년 전
부모
커밋
4db2e7bacf
1개의 변경된 파일6개의 추가작업 그리고 1개의 파일을 삭제
  1. 6 1
      tests/mock.js

+ 6 - 1
tests/mock.js

@@ -103,7 +103,12 @@
         return converse;
     }
 
-    mock.initConverseWithConnectionSpies = function (spies, func, settings) {
+    mock.initConverseWithConnectionSpies = function (spies, settings, func) {
+        if (_.isFunction(settings)) {
+            var _func = settings;
+            settings = func;
+            func = _func;
+        }
         return function () {
             return func(initConverse(settings, spies));
         };